32.3. User Roles and Privileges #

For more information about roles and privileges, refer to Section 7.7.

32.3.1. User Roles Description #

The following user roles are available in PPEM:

  • System administrator role has a full set of privileges.

  • Guest role can view a limited number of PPEM objects.

  • Instance objects administrator role can manage instance objects.

  • Instance objects viewer role can view instance objects.

  • Instance administrator role can manage an instance.

  • Instance PSQL user role can run the PSQL terminal.

  • Access administrator role can manage user and group roles.

  • Repositories and packages administrator can manage repositories and packages.

  • Explains administrator role can manage query plans.

  • Alerts administrator can manage alerts.

  • User audit administrator can manage the audit event log.

  • Instance pg_diagdump administrator role can run backend diagnostics.

32.3.2. Creating a User Role #

  1. In the navigation panel, go to UsersRoles and privileges.

  2. In the top-right corner of the page, click Add role.

  3. Specify parameters of the new user role (parameters marked with an asterisk are required):

    • System name: The system identifier of the user role.

    • Name.

    • Description.

    • Privileges: Privileges that are associated with the user role.

  4. Click Next, and then verify the list of privileges.

  5. Click Add.

32.3.3. Viewing User Roles and Privileges #

In the navigation panel, go to UsersRoles and privileges.

The table of user roles with the following columns will be displayed:

  • Role: The name and system identifier of the user role.

    To display the list of names and system identifiers of privileges associated with the user role, click Black chevron down icon next to the user role name.

  • Priveleges: The number of privileges associated with the user role.

  • Description.

  • Actions.

    For more information about available actions, refer to the corresponding instructions.

32.3.4. Editing a User Role #

  1. In the navigation panel, go to UsersRoles and privileges.

  2. Click Blue pencil icon next to the user role.

  3. Edit user role parameters.

  4. Click Next, and then verify the list of privileges.

  5. Click Save.

32.3.5. Deleting a User Role #

Important

Deleted user roles cannot be restored.

To delete a user role:

  1. In the navigation panel, go to UsersRoles and privileges.

  2. Click Delete next to the user role.

  3. Confirm the operation and click Delete.